Output 670eaed884210808c9c4f0971a80ac6233f0af425109d2646c6d4a583dce8cf9:14

value
684304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fbaf282d179b3da6fb023f0ab0dfa5270311f20 OP_EQUAL
address
37VzSxPY8gxdbPxmberxScBMqVjiRYPXeF
transaction
670eaed884210808c9c4f0971a80ac6233f0af425109d2646c6d4a583dce8cf9
spent
true